Summary

A collection of excerpts from Latin, predominanlty early Christian authors: Beda Venerabilis, Augustinus Hipponensis, Petrus Chrysologus, Ambrosius, Bonaventura, Wilhelm von Auvergne (Guillelmus Alverniensis), Seneca. Included also is a citation from Heinrich von Langenstein, since 1384 teacher in the newly founded University in Vienna. During the restoration of the host volume in 1928, the leaves were mounted on paper and foliated III and Ia. Their initial function and location within the binding can not be deduce. Indeed, it is uncertain if we are dealing with fragments per se, for the text remained untrimmed, suggesting these might be notes made on originally blank (fly) leaves.
